What is a Hyundai Gearbox Overhaul?
A gearbox overhaul involves disassembling the transmission to inspect, clean, and replace any worn or damaged parts. This process goes beyond the routine maintenance of the transmission, which typically involves fluid changes.
An overhaul aims to restore the gearbox to its original performance, improving its efficiency and extending its lifespan. In some cases, a complete replacement of the gearbox may be necessary, but many times, an overhaul is sufficient to resolve the issues.
Signs You Need a Hyundai Gearbox Overhaul
There are several warning signs that may indicate your Hyundai's gearbox is in need of an overhaul. If you notice any of the following issues, it is important to have your vehicle inspected by a professional technician as soon as possible:
- Unusual Noises: Grinding, whining, or clunking noises coming from the gearbox can be a sign that internal components are worn or damaged. These sounds may be caused by problems with the gears, bearings, or other transmission components that are no longer functioning smoothly.
- Slipping Gears: If your Hyundai seems to slip out of gear or the engine revs but the vehicle doesn't accelerate as expected, it could be a sign that the gears are worn or the clutch is malfunctioning. This issue can be dangerous, as it may cause a sudden loss of power while driving.
- Delayed or Rough Shifting: When shifting gears, if there is a noticeable delay or the transition between gears feels harsh or jerky, it may indicate that the transmission is not engaging properly. This can occur due to worn out components, low fluid levels, or damage within the gearbox.
- Warning Lights: Many Hyundai vehicles are equipped with sensors that monitor the performance of critical components, including the transmission. If the transmission warning light appears on your dashboard, it could signal an issue with the gearbox. In such cases, it's important to have the transmission system diagnosed and repaired at a Hyundai service center.
- Fluid Leaks: A leaking transmission fluid can cause a variety of issues, including overheating of the gearbox. If you notice red or brown fluid under your vehicle, it could be an indication of a seal or gasket failure within the transmission, which may require an overhaul to resolve.

What Happens During a Hyundai Gearbox Overhaul?
During a gearbox overhaul, a qualified technician will first disassemble the transmission to inspect all the internal components. This includes checking the gears, clutch, bearings, seals, and other parts for signs of wear or damage.
The technician will then clean the components, replace any worn or damaged parts, and reassemble the gearbox. After the overhaul, the gearbox will be tested to ensure it is functioning properly before being reinstalled in the vehicle.
In some cases, if the damage is extensive, the technician may recommend a complete gearbox replacement. This is generally a more expensive option, but it may be necessary if the gearbox is beyond repair.
